Methods of Delivery

Instruction is brought to you through a variety of delivery methods in order to meet your needs.

  • In person sessions at a location of your choice (available in most of the Southeast region- Chester, Delaware, Montgomery and Philadelphia counties)
  • A live, virtual session with your staff together at your center and the instructor live through zoom. Staff can gather as a large group or in small teaching teams for this interactive, engaging online session available throughout PA.
  • A live, virtual session with staff individually logging into zoom from a location of their choice. This allows your team to be trained together while allowing staff to be home or at another location for more flexibility.
  • Virtual training courses are listed on the PD Registry at a pay per person rate, if you need one or two staff members trained on a particular topic. This is great for new staff or an experienced staff member seeking higher level training.
